    They do say if it's not broken then don't fix it, but there's no guarantee that the Aldi runners will be anything like the Lidl ones, inserts are usually a corrective measure once you've been diagnosed with a bio-mechanical issue.

    Personally I would not wear Aldi or Lidl runners for any type of training, one pair of cheap runners plus one physio session = 1 decent pair of runners IMO.
